Learn everything you need to know about Wicca and aligning yourself with the natural world.
This book is going to show you the charming and beautiful beliefs of Wicca and how you can learn to embody them in your daily life.
This book is a great start for anyone who would like to learn more about the Wicca religion and the real beliefs and rituals they practice. It contains practical advice throughout the book to help bring these beliefs, rituals and spells into all aspects of your life.
It would certainly be sufficient to say that Wicca is certainly not what you see in any of the Harry Potter movies, or read in the books. There are no fireballs and magic sparks and no one in the Wicca community is going to be able to teach you how to transfigure a rat into a tea cup. Wicca is not about sparks and explosions, not at all. It is far more about reconnecting with the true nature of the universe and, when you are able to achieve that you will, through that alignment, be able to make ripples within the oceans of space and time.
